At Seqirus, we are on the front line of fighting Influenza. Thinking big, working together and focusing on keeping people healthy are part of our core fundamentals.
The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ead is a regional health professional/scientist acting with integrity and striving to improve overall efforts to improve public health and related-medical outcomes. The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ead is expected to collaborate and communicate seamlessly with other members of the Medical Affairs team in order to perform activities in a compliant manner across a number of mature and new markets.
The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will work in a multifunctional, matrix organization, working closely with colleagues within the medical affairs group (including field medical, medical operations, medical information, HEOR, and publication management), research & development, commercial, regulatory, and manufacturing. He/she will also collaborate with external collaborators as needed.. This includes also constant, qualitative interactions with CSL VIFOR Colleagues in countries where Seqirus and VIFOR collaborate on a commercial partnership.
The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ead reports to the Regional Medical Head North and West Europe. He/She will work with Commercial, Communications, Regulatory, Clinical, Policy and Corporate Strategy to support and execute the strategic medical plans that scientifically differentiate our vaccines. This entails helping develop the expansion market medical strategy and then developing and implementing an operational medical plan in alignment with critical internal partners, including VIFOR. The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will facilitate and lead launch activities across the region in partnership with country and global colleagues .
Accountabilities :
In partnership with countries and regional colleagues , the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will develop and execute the expansion market medical plans in the Nordics. This includes working with internal and external stakeholders, following up appropriately, and keeping accountability. Key activities include KOL and NITAG engagement, evidence generation planning and work on regional medical activities. The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will also be responsible for leading relevant advisory boards and maintaining a relationship with key opinion leaders (KOLs) in the geo expansion countries
The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will work with country and global medical teams to prepare EMEA markets for COVID and aQIVc launches. Activities could include launch planning , support for KOL mapping, material development, project leadership, symposium planning and oversight of vendors. This part of the role will work closely with the GMS
The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will lead and/or contribute to functional projects for EMEA Medical in conjunction with regional stakeholders. The Nordics Medical Affairs Lead will deputise for, and/or represent, the Regional Head when required.
Requirements:
An advanced medical degree (i.e. MD, PhD, or PharmD, or equivalent).
5-9+ years’ medical affairs or related industry expertise with extensive knowledge and experience of product development/life cycle management in relevant therapy area and experience in biologicals.
Experience with vaccines and influenza an advantage
